一项随机试验,评估为期4周的每日拉伸对脊髓损伤患者踝关节活动度的影响。

A randomized trial assessing the effects of 4 weeks of daily stretching on ankle mobility in patients with spinal cord injuries.

作者信息

Harvey L A, Batty J, Crosbie J, Poulter S, Herbert R D

机构信息

School of Physiotherapy, University of Sydney, Lidcombe, New South Wales, Australia.

出版信息

Arch Phys Med Rehabil. 2000 Oct;81(10):1340-7. doi: 10.1053/apmr.2000.9168.

DOI:10.1053/apmr.2000.9168
PMID:11030499
Abstract

OBJECTIVE

To determine the effect of 4 weeks of 30 minutes of daily stretching on ankle mobility in patients with recent spinal cord injuries (SCIs).

DESIGN

Assessor-blinded randomized controlled trial.

SETTING

Two spinal injury units in Sydney, Australia.

PATIENTS

Consecutive sample of 14 recently injured patients with paraplegia and quadriplegia.

INTERVENTION

Treated ankles were stretched continuously into dorsiflexion with a torque of 7.5 N x m for 30 minutes each weekday for 4 weeks. Contralateral ankles received no stretches.

MAIN OUTCOME MEASURES

Passive torque-angle curves for both ankles were obtained at study commencement, then at weeks 2, 4, and 5 (ie, during, at the end of, and 1 week after the stretching program). Torque-angle measurements were obtained with the knee extended and flexed. Mean values for parameters (baseline angle, angle at 10 N x m, slope) describing the characteristics of the torque-angle curves were derived for each knee position. Changes from pretest to each subsequent test were calculated, as well as 95% confidence intervals (CIs) for differences in these changes between stretched and controlled ankles.

RESULTS

The stretching intervention did not significantly change any of the 3 parameters describing the torque-angle curves of the ankle in either knee position. At the beginning of the study, the mean (+/-SD) angles obtained with the application of a standardized torque with the knee extended for the control and stretch ankles were 105 degrees (+/- 10.4 degrees) and 106 degrees (+/- 9.8 degrees), respectively. After 4 weeks, these values were 106 degrees (+/- 10.6 degrees) and 107 degrees (+/- 10.6 degrees) (mean difference in change of angle = 0 degrees; 95% CI, -3.3 degrees to 3.3 degrees).

CONCLUSION

Thirty minutes of daily stretching for 4 weeks does not significantly change ankle mobility in recently injured patients with SCIs.

摘要

目的

确定为期4周、每天30分钟的拉伸运动对近期脊髓损伤(SCI)患者踝关节活动度的影响。

设计

评估者盲法随机对照试验。

地点

澳大利亚悉尼的两个脊髓损伤病房。

患者

14例近期截瘫和四肢瘫损伤患者的连续样本。

干预措施

在每个工作日,将治疗侧踝关节持续拉伸至背屈,扭矩为7.5 N·m,每次30分钟,共4周。对侧踝关节不进行拉伸。

主要观察指标

在研究开始时、第2周、第4周和第5周(即拉伸计划进行期间、结束时和结束后1周)获取双侧踝关节的被动扭矩-角度曲线。在膝关节伸展和屈曲状态下进行扭矩-角度测量。针对每个膝关节位置,得出描述扭矩-角度曲线特征的参数(基线角度、10 N·m时的角度、斜率)的平均值。计算从预测试到每个后续测试的变化,以及拉伸侧和对照侧踝关节这些变化差异的95%置信区间(CI)。

结果

拉伸干预在两种膝关节位置下均未显著改变描述踝关节扭矩-角度曲线的3个参数中的任何一个。在研究开始时,对对照侧和拉伸侧踝关节施加标准化扭矩且膝关节伸展时获得的平均(±标准差)角度分别为105度(±10.4度)和106度(±9.8度)。4周后,这些值分别为106度(±10.6度)和107度(±10.6度)(角度变化的平均差异 = 0度;95% CI,-3.3度至3.3度)。

结论

对于近期脊髓损伤患者,为期4周、每天30分钟的拉伸运动不会显著改变踝关节活动度。
